Due to my company's security concerns, they have installed Jira on internal servers. 

They will not use Jira Cloud.

The next-gen projects seem way easier to create, configure, and management.

So, when will next-gen projects be available in Jira Server-based installations?

As the release plan for Jira 8 is pretty well known, I wouldn't count on Next-Gen projects on server for at least another year. You always have to keep in mind what customers have installed & Atlassian must provide compatibility to their server / data center customer base. Passing on administration/management/configuration rights (as done in next gen projects) to users might not be in the best interest of server customers...
